The Evo X's rear seats don't fold down due to the battery and a few other things being located in the trunk. There isn't a pass through.

Also HID lights ? I dont really understand what they do, just brighter lights ? counldnt i just get better light blubs for that ?

Thanks Brett
HID's yes essentially they're just brighter lights, do a google search for a more detailed and less flawed explanation if you're still interested.
To be done right they use a projector rather than a reflector type headlight assembly. So doing a good as oem retrofit is costly. You can get plug and play kits that will add the bulbs to the stock headlight assembly, but they will not be as good/safe/legal.
Plain replacement bulbs that are supposed to be brighter, are pretty much marketing hype. Unless they're higher wattage, which makes them actually work a little but then that's the same as putting a higher wattage bulb in a house lamp. (You can do it but, should you...)

awesome, thanks for your input guys, One of the main reason I like the RA is because of the AWD, Im a snowboarder so im driving up to the mountians 5-7 times a year and also the RAs rear seat fold down (well i think so) so i can fit the boards in the car, trying to fit 2 boards in my mustang was a big time fail, Does the Evo X rear seats fold down ? do you know ?
The EVO's seats do not fold down. I don't know if you are a fan of racks, but currently, Thule makes a rack that fits the Lancer. Yakima is also developing and testing a rack system for the Lancer.
